What it does
Amend KRS 199.462 to prohibit an individual from being approved to provide foster care or relative caregiver services to a child, be considered a fictive kin placement for a child, or to receive a child for adoption if the individual or an adult or minor child living in the individual's is on the adult or juvenile sex offender registry; amend KRS 199.801 related to placement requirements for children in the custody of the state; amend KRS 600.020 to update definitions for "diversion agreement,"

Where it is
Show all 25 actions
introduced in House · Feb 27, 2026
to Committee on Committees (H) · Feb 27, 2026
to Families & Children (H) · Mar 4, 2026
reported favorably, 1st reading, to Calendar with Committee Substitute (1) · Mar 12, 2026
2nd reading, to Rules · Mar 13, 2026
floor amendment (1) filed to Committee Substitute · Mar 13, 2026
posted for passage in the Regular Orders of the Day for Tuesday, March 17 2026 · Mar 16, 2026
floor amendment (2) filed to Committee Substitute · Mar 17, 2026
3rd reading, passed 94-0 with Committee Substitute (1) · Mar 18, 2026
received in Senate · Mar 19, 2026
to Committee on Committees (S) · Mar 19, 2026
to Families & Children (S) · Mar 20, 2026
reported favorably, 1st reading, to Consent Calendar with Committee Substitute (1) · Mar 24, 2026
2nd reading, to Rules as a consent bill · Mar 25, 2026
posted for passage in the Consent Orders of the Day for Friday, March 27 2026 · Mar 26, 2026
3rd reading, passed 38-0 with Committee Substitute (1) · Mar 31, 2026
received in House · Mar 31, 2026
to Rules (H) · Mar 31, 2026
posted for passage for concurrence in Senate Committee Substitute (1) · Mar 31, 2026
House concurred in Committee Substitute (1) · Mar 31, 2026
passed 88-0 · Mar 31, 2026
enrolled, signed by Speaker of the House · Apr 1, 2026
enrolled, signed by President of the Senate · Apr 1, 2026
delivered to Governor · Apr 1, 2026
signed by Governor (Acts Ch.68) · Apr 10, 2026
